Explanation:Randomizing, a statistical theory in the design of experiment generally used in randomized controlled trials of experimental research is defined as a method which involves randomly assigning experimental units to any treatment group which is based on chance and not choice. Randomization reduces or eliminate bias and controls extraneous variables (an unnecessary variable which is not the Independent Variable that can influence the dependent variable) that could affect results giving a more reliable results.
